Mostly ghostwriters, editors and other writers in service of others carry out the successful work of publishing a book. Service fees differ from the volume and type of the writing to be done. If you have only ideas for the story, it’ll cost you several thousands of dollars to have your book written. Whereas having a draft and only needing editing is much cheaper.

In either case you need to think over the theme of the book. If you can’t see it for yourself, ask friends and relatives whether it’s something to interest a narrow or a larger group of readers.
